Subject: [RFC PATCH] of: overlay: update phandle cache on overlay apply and remove
Date: Sun, 17 Jun 2018 09:03:36 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1529251416-14814-1-git-send-email-frowand.list@gmail.com> (raw)

From: Frank Rowand <frank.rowand@sony.com>

A comment in the review of the patch adding the phandle cache said that
the cache would have to be updated when modules are applied and removed.
This patch implements the cache updates.

 drivers/of/base.c       |  6 +++---
 drivers/of/of_private.h |  2 ++
 drivers/of/overlay.c    | 12 ++++++++++++
 3 files changed, 17 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/of/base.c b/drivers/of/base.c
index 848f549164cd..466e3c8582f0 100644
--- a/drivers/of/base.c
+++ b/drivers/of/base.c
@@ -102,7 +102,7 @@ static u32 phandle_cache_mask;
  *   - the phandle lookup overhead reduction provided by the cache
  *     will likely be less
  */
-static void of_populate_phandle_cache(void)
+void of_populate_phandle_cache(void)
 {
 	unsigned long flags;
 	u32 cache_entries;
@@ -134,8 +134,7 @@ static void of_populate_phandle_cache(void)
 	raw_spin_unlock_irqrestore(&devtree_lock, flags);
 }
 
-#ifndef CONFIG_MODULES
-static int __init of_free_phandle_cache(void)
+int of_free_phandle_cache(void)
 {
 	unsigned long flags;
 
@@ -148,6 +147,7 @@ static int __init of_free_phandle_cache(void)
 
 	return 0;
 }
+#if !defined(CONFIG_MODULES)
 late_initcall_sync(of_free_phandle_cache);
 #endif
 
diff --git a/drivers/of/of_private.h b/drivers/of/of_private.h
index 891d780c076a..216175d11d3d 100644
--- a/drivers/of/of_private.h
+++ b/drivers/of/of_private.h
@@ -79,6 +79,8 @@ int of_resolve_phandles(struct device_node *tree);
 #if defined(CONFIG_OF_OVERLAY)
 void of_overlay_mutex_lock(void);
 void of_overlay_mutex_unlock(void);
+int of_free_phandle_cache(void);
+void of_populate_phandle_cache(void);
 #else
 static inline void of_overlay_mutex_lock(void) {};
 static inline void of_overlay_mutex_unlock(void) {};
diff --git a/drivers/of/overlay.c b/drivers/of/overlay.c
index 7baa53e5b1d7..3f76e58fbec4 100644
--- a/drivers/of/overlay.c
+++ b/drivers/of/overlay.c
@@ -804,6 +804,8 @@ static int of_overlay_apply(const void *fdt, struct device_node *tree,
 		goto err_free_overlay_changeset;
 	}
 
+	of_populate_phandle_cache();
+
 	ret = __of_changeset_apply_notify(&ovcs->cset);
 	if (ret)
 		pr_err("overlay changeset entry notify error %d\n", ret);
@@ -1046,8 +1048,18 @@ int of_overlay_remove(int *ovcs_id)
 
 	list_del(&ovcs->ovcs_list);
 
+	/*
+	 * Empty and disable phandle cache.  Must empty here so that
+	 * changeset notifiers do not use stale cache entry for a removed
+	 * phandle.
+	 */
+	of_free_phandle_cache();
+
 	ret_apply = 0;
 	ret = __of_changeset_revert_entries(&ovcs->cset, &ret_apply);
+
+	of_populate_phandle_cache();
+
 	if (ret) {
 		if (ret_apply)
 			devicetree_state_flags |= DTSF_REVERT_FAIL;
